Red Squirrel is a central Lothian Road gastropub in Edinburgh where dogs welcome inside, so you can bring yours along without the lead-juggling logic puzzle. It's a comfortable, well-used local with food and drink that works for a proper break mid-walk or a longer session when the weather turns.

The location suits the West End and the wider city centre, so it's handy when your route winds past Usher Hall or through the busy bits where a dog-friendly stop makes sense. Real pub atmosphere, the kind that doesn't feel like a novelty in a tourist area.

Dog Policy:

Dogs welcome inside. The venue is clearly listed as dog-friendly and operates as a regular indoor pub where dogs are accepted alongside their owners.
